“Languages are like those canaries that go with miners into dark paths that are full of danger. Like those canaries, they die first, long before we humans can sense that the air has begun to go bad. When languages die, it is an omen, of things to come that are still beyond our range of vision.”

Peggy Mohan, Wanderers, Kings, Merchants: The Story of India through Its Languages
